Ingram is the new man in and after  a dot, he gets off the mark with a superb shot, placing the ball through backward point for a boundary. 

A mixed sort of over as 11 runs and a wicket comes off it.

McClenaghan continues and just when it looked like Iyer was set to play a big role, the big Kiwi bowler strikes again.

Iyer sent the previous ball over covers for a six, he was attempting a similar shot, trying to go over the infield but Pollard makes the full dive to catch the ball out of thin air and send back the Delhi captain for 16.
